Frequently Asked Questions about Bronx
What type of rentals are currently available in Bronx?
There are currently 15560 Apartments for Rent in Bronx, NY with pricing that ranges from $1,000 to $12,871. There are also 753 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Bronx ranging from $1,275 to $12,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Bronx?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Bronx ranges from $1,275 to $12,000 with an average monthly rent of $2,119.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Bronx?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Bronx range from $2,150 to $9,900,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,275 to $12,000.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,325 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,400.
